Double Glazing Windows Repair

Having a double-glazed window that is misty, difficult to open, or a broken lock can significantly affect the energy efficiency of your home. The majority of these issues can be solved without replacing the entire window.

Additionally it is important to verify the double glazing windows' warranty to see what they cover and until when.

Seals

The seals around the edges of the double glazing keep the panes of glass apart. As time passes, they will deteriorate and leave gaps which can lead to condensation, leaks, or draughts. Fortunately, these problems aren't always permanent. Re-sealing is possible on windows with double glazing. A specialist will make small holes in the seal, and then apply a plug to stop water from entering. This usually solves the issue for around six months however it's important to remember that it's not a permanent solution.

One of the most common issues with double-glazed windows is the fog that develops between the panes. It can be caused by a number of things however, most often it's caused by a leak in the seal. In this instance it is the case that a pane is removed and the seal cleaned before hot air is used to dry it. A new seal is then put in place to stop the issue from happening again.

Mist can also be caused by condensation, therefore it is important to examine your ventilation system to ensure that fresh air is entering. If not, you may have to think about replacing your double-glazed windows which can save you the expense of having them fixed.

Glass

Double-glazed windows have a gap between two panes, and aid in insulating against cold and heat. They also provide better energy efficiency, thus reducing your energy costs. However, like any windows they are susceptible to deterioration as time passes. It is crucial to speak with an expert in double glazing immediately you spot an issue. There are a number of typical issues that can happen due to faulty hinges, locks, handles, or condensation between the glass panels.

Double-glazed window specialists can fix misty or fogging windows by repair of the seals that divide the glass. A specific tool is used to drill small holes in the glass unit and then a desiccant, which aids in sustain dryness, is injected into each hole. The unit is then cleaned and the moisture is removed. After that, the holes are sealed. You can also install traps for your windows to allow them to naturally let out moisture and air.

Even though modern double-glazed windows are made of strong materials, they may still be damaged or cracked. The cracks are then filled with a clear glue but this is only an interim fix. The window will eventually have to be replaced.

In more serious situations, it's important to contact an expert in window repair as quickly as possible, especially if the glass is shattered or damaged. It could be possible to save money by replacing just the glass instead of replacing the entire window frame.

Hardware

There are a variety of hardware issues that can cause double glazing windows repair, including problems with hinges locks, handles, and gaskets. These issues can result in reduced energy efficiency, deteriorated insulation, and weaker windows or doors structure that could be less secure and less effective in blocking out noise and pollution. In some cases, these components could be replaced to fix the problem.

Condensation between glass panes is a common issue when using double glazing. This happens when the temperature difference between the inside and exterior of the glass is substantial. This can be annoying but it's not indicative of leaks. It is typically caused by the temperature difference between two panes.

The seal that holds the glass panes into place can break down and causes moisture to build up. You can fix this issue by drilling a hole in the window unit, and then injecting a specific drying agent into it to remove the damp air and moisture within the window.

However, this is just temporary fix. It is crucial to keep in mind that moisture may still leak into your home through other parts of the window If this happens, it's likely to replace the entire unit.

Other issues with double-glazed windows include broken or cracked glass and shattered frames that need to be replaced with new frames. In most instances, these windows can be repaired by a professional glazier without the need for a complete replacement of the double-glazed window.
